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
10 changes: 10 additions & 0 deletions region/brinstar/red/Red Brinstar Fireflea Room.json
Original file line number Diff line number Diff line change
Expand Up @@ -917,9 +917,19 @@
{"and": [
"h_maxHeightSpringBallJump",
"canNeutralDamageBoost"
]},
{"and": [
{"spikeHits": 1},
"canTrickySpringBallJump",
"canTrickyJump",
"canNeutralDamageBoost"
]}
]},
{"spikeHits": 1}
],
"note": [
"Crouch jump and Spring Balll near the peak of the jump to hit the side of the spikes and boost up onto them.",
"This is also possible with a springwall, or from standing on the spikes to avoid the crouch jump."
]
},
{
Expand Down
3 changes: 2 additions & 1 deletion region/crateria/east/East Ocean.json
Original file line number Diff line number Diff line change
Expand Up @@ -1233,9 +1233,10 @@
"requires": [
"canSuitlessMaridia",
"canUseFrozenEnemies",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"SpaceJump"
],
"flashSuitChecked": true,
"note": [
"In the center of the room, freeze the Skultera at the highest point in its cycle.",
"Then use a max height springball jump to escape the water and land on the above platform.",
Expand Down
2 changes: 1 addition & 1 deletion region/maridia/inner-green/East Pants Room.json
Original file line number Diff line number Diff line change
Expand Up @@ -209,7 +209,7 @@
"name": "Max Height SpringBall Jump",
"requires": [
"canSuitlessMaridia",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
{"or": [
"can4HighMidAirMorph",
"canStationaryLateralMidAirMorph",
Expand Down
2 changes: 1 addition & 1 deletion region/maridia/inner-green/East Sand Hall.json
Original file line number Diff line number Diff line change
Expand Up @@ -1708,7 +1708,7 @@
"canSuitlessMaridia",
"canTrickyUseFrozenEnemies",
"canPlayInSand",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canStationaryLateralMidAirMorph"
],
"note": [
Expand Down
2 changes: 1 addition & 1 deletion region/maridia/inner-green/Oasis.json
Original file line number Diff line number Diff line change
Expand Up @@ -2376,7 +2376,7 @@
"canConsecutiveWalljump"
]}
]},
"h_maxHeightSpringBallJump"
"h_underwaterMaxHeightSpringBallJump"
]}
]
},
Expand Down
2 changes: 1 addition & 1 deletion region/maridia/inner-green/Pants Room.json
Original file line number Diff line number Diff line change
Expand Up @@ -754,7 +754,7 @@
"requires": [
{"notable": "Bomb Jump Water Escape"},
"HiJump",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canSpringFling",
"canBombJumpWaterEscape",
"canJumpIntoIBJ",
Expand Down
6 changes: 3 additions & 3 deletions region/maridia/inner-green/West Sand Hall.json
Original file line number Diff line number Diff line change
Expand Up @@ -1008,7 +1008,7 @@
{"notable": "Suitless Bootless Spring Ball"},
"canSuitlessMaridia",
"canPlayInSand",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canStationaryLateralMidAirMorph",
"canInsaneJump",
{"or": [
Expand Down Expand Up @@ -1108,7 +1108,7 @@
{"notable": "Suitless Bootless Spring Ball"},
"canSuitlessMaridia",
"canPlayInSand",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
{"or": [
{"enemyKill": {
"enemies": [["Evir"], ["Evir"]],
Expand Down Expand Up @@ -1275,7 +1275,7 @@
{"notable": "Suitless Bootless Spring Ball"},
"canSuitlessMaridia",
"canPlayInSand",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canStationaryLateralMidAirMorph",
"canInsaneJump"
],
Expand Down
4 changes: 2 additions & 2 deletions region/maridia/inner-pink/Aqueduct.json
Original file line number Diff line number Diff line change
Expand Up @@ -3322,7 +3322,7 @@
"canSnailClimb",
{"or": [
"Gravity",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
{"and": [
"HiJump",
{"or": [
Expand Down Expand Up @@ -3471,7 +3471,7 @@
"canSnailClimb",
{"or": [
"Gravity",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
{"and": [
"HiJump",
{"or": [
Expand Down
4 changes: 2 additions & 2 deletions region/maridia/inner-pink/Colosseum.json
Original file line number Diff line number Diff line change
Expand Up @@ -1137,7 +1137,7 @@
"requires": [
{"notable": "Bomb Jump Water Escape"},
"HiJump",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canSpringFling",
"canBombJumpWaterEscape",
"canJumpIntoIBJ"
Expand Down Expand Up @@ -2044,7 +2044,7 @@
"canHorizontalDamageBoost",
{"spikeHits": 1}
]},
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
{"or": [
"canSpringFling",
{"and": [
Expand Down
5 changes: 3 additions & 2 deletions region/maridia/inner-pink/Crab Shaft.json
Original file line number Diff line number Diff line change
Expand Up @@ -1203,11 +1203,12 @@
"canSuitlessMaridia",
"canSpringBallJumpMidAir",
{"or": [
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"HiJump",
"canUseFrozenEnemies"
]}
]
],
"flashSuitChecked": true
},
{
"id": 34,
Expand Down
29 changes: 22 additions & 7 deletions region/maridia/inner-pink/East Cactus Alley.json
Original file line number Diff line number Diff line change
Expand Up @@ -670,7 +670,7 @@
]},
{"and": [
"HiJump",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canTrickyJump",
"canStationaryLateralMidAirMorph",
{"cycleFrames": 1070},
Expand Down Expand Up @@ -753,10 +753,22 @@
{"and": [
"h_maxHeightSpringBallJump",
"canSpringFling"
]},
{"and": [
"canTrickyJump",
"canLateralMidAirMorph",
"canTrickySpringBallJump",
"canSpringFling",
"h_complexToCarryFlashSuit"
]}
]}
],
"note": "There is just enough distance for a MidAir SpringBall jump to reach without HiJump."
"flashSuitChecked": true,
"note": [
"There is just enough distance for a MidAir SpringBall jump to reach without HiJump, with either a crouch jump or air ball.",
"To do this, pause and morph early in order to get a spring fling from equipping Spring Ball."
],
"devNote": "The h_maxHeightSpringBallJump is not a h_underwaterMaxHeightSpringBallJump, because Gravity is required."
},
{
"id": 21,
Expand Down Expand Up @@ -784,8 +796,7 @@
"requires": [
"canSuitlessMaridia",
"HiJump",
"h_maxHeightSpringBallJump",
"canTrickyJump",
"h_underwaterMaxHeightSpringBallJump",
{"or": [
"canStationaryLateralMidAirMorph",
{"and": [
Expand All @@ -799,7 +810,10 @@
"To get enough horizontal distance, either use a Stationary Lateral Mid-Air Morph with a crouch jump for extra height, or spin jump out before morphing.",
"Or SpringBall jump part of the way over and land on a Bomb explosion to cross the rest of the distance."
],
"devNote": "canStationaryLateralMidAirMorph is not strictly required but better describes the difficulty."
"devNote": [
"The canCrouchJump is not required but makes the strat easier",
"The canStationaryLateralMidAirMorph is not strictly required but better describes the difficulty."
]
},
{
"id": 23,
Expand Down Expand Up @@ -1528,7 +1542,7 @@
{"notable": "HiJumpless Double SpringBall Jump and Bomb-Grapple-Jump"},
"canBombGrappleJump",
"canDoubleSpringBallJumpMidAir",
"h_maxHeightSpringBallJump"
"h_underwaterMaxHeightSpringBallJump"
],
"note": [
"1) Crouch jump and then SpringBall jump.",
Expand All @@ -1543,11 +1557,12 @@
"requires": [
{"notable": "Bomb Jump Water Escape"},
"HiJump",
"h_maxHeightSpringBallJump",
"h_underwaterMaxHeightSpringBallJump",
"canSpringFling",
"canBombJumpWaterEscape",
"canJumpIntoIBJ"
],
"flashSuitChecked": true,
"note": [
"Perform the spring ball jump near max height.",
"Place the first bomb after the spring ball jump; just above the water line.",
Expand Down
3 changes: 2 additions & 1 deletion region/maridia/inner-pink/East Sand Pit.json
Original file line number Diff line number Diff line change
Expand Up @@ -526,8 +526,9 @@
"requires": [
"canSuitlessMaridia",
"canPlayInSand",
"h_maxHeightSpringBallJump"
"h_underwaterMaxHeightSpringBallJump"
],
"flashSuitChecked": true,
"note": "It's possible to get out of the sand suitless and without HiJump after falling from the chute, by hugging the left side and moving quickly."
},
{
Expand Down
16 changes: 11 additions & 5 deletions region/maridia/inner-pink/Halfie Climb Room.json
Original file line number Diff line number Diff line change
Expand Up @@ -865,14 +865,20 @@
"canSuitlessMaridia",
"HiJump",
"canTrickyJump",
"h_maxHeightSpringBallJump",
"canStationaryLateralMidAirMorph"
"canTrickySpringBallJump",
"canStationaryLateralMidAirMorph",
{"or": [
"h_underwaterCrouchJump",
"canInsaneJump"
]}
],
"flashSuitChecked": true,
"note": [
"SpringBall jump just as Samus exits the water to reach the distant ledge.",
"A Crouch jump makes the SpringBall jump easier, but at the cost of some horizontal movement."
"Stationary lateral midair morph into a SpringBall jump just as Samus exits the water to reach the distant ledge.",
"This can either be done from a crouch jump from the last pixel, giving an 8-frame window to jump while out of the water,",
"or from a spin jump, which gives a 2-frame window to jump while out of the water."
],
"devNote": "canStationaryLateralMidAirMorph is not strictly required but better describes the difficulty."
"detailNote": "Samus could also start from a standing position, requiring the last pixel and only giving a 2-frame window."
},
{
"id": 24,
Expand Down
8 changes: 5 additions & 3 deletions region/maridia/inner-pink/West Sand Pit.json
Original file line number Diff line number Diff line change
Expand Up @@ -279,11 +279,13 @@
"canPlayInSand"
]},
"HiJump",
"h_maxHeightSpringBallJump"
"h_underwaterMaxHeightSpringBallJump"
],
"flashSuitChecked": true,
"note": [
"HiJump with a good jump from the sand can reach the Solid Rock Maze region. Use the sandfall if Samus gets stuck in the sand.",
"Bouncing on the sand as springball can reach the above maze by altering Samus' fall height, like by bouncing under the solid ledge before trying to jump up."
"Bouncing on the sand as springball can reach the above maze by altering Samus' fall height, like by bouncing under the solid ledge before trying to jump up.",
"Perform a max height Spring Ball jump, starting from a crouch jump, in order to make it up onto the ledge."
],
"devNote": [
"Jumping through the sandfall is failable enough to require canPlayInSand",
Expand Down Expand Up @@ -468,7 +470,7 @@
"HiJump",
"h_crouchJumpDownGrab"
]},
"h_maxHeightSpringBallJump"
"h_underwaterMaxHeightSpringBallJump"
]}
],
"flashSuitChecked": true,
Expand Down
3 changes: 2 additions & 1 deletion region/maridia/inner-yellow/Watering Hole.json
Original file line number Diff line number Diff line change
Expand Up @@ -289,8 +289,9 @@
"name": "Suitless Springball Jump",
"requires": [
"canSuitlessMaridia",
"h_maxHeightSpringBallJump"
"h_underwaterMaxHeightSpringBallJump"
],
"flashSuitChecked": true,
"note": "This is a max height springball jump.",
"devNote": "FIXME add a slightly easier variant that damage boosts off of the Choot."
},
Expand Down
7 changes: 5 additions & 2 deletions region/maridia/outer/Fish Tank.json
Original file line number Diff line number Diff line change
Expand Up @@ -719,7 +719,9 @@
"canSpringBallJumpMidAir"
]}
]}
]
],
"flashSuitChecked": true,
"devNote": "The h_maxHeightSpringBallJump is not a h_underwaterMaxHeightSpringBallJump, because Gravity is required."
},
{
"id": 109,
Expand Down Expand Up @@ -2459,7 +2461,8 @@
}
},
"bypassesDoorShell": "free",
"flashSuitChecked": true
"flashSuitChecked": true,
"devNote": "The h_maxHeightSpringBallJump is not a h_underwaterMaxHeightSpringBallJump, because Gravity is required."
},
{
"id": 50,
Expand Down
Loading